Funeral services for Constance Elmore Grafton, 81, of Bernice, Louisiana, will be held at 2:00 P.M., Sunday, March 20, 2022, at Mt. Tabor Baptist Church in Farmerville, Louisiana. Jay McCallum and Rev. Tony Walton will be officiating. Interment will follow at Pisgah Cemetery in Bernice, Louisiana under the direction of Kilpatrick Funeral Home of Ruston.Continue Reading
